Bull Questar 200/210

Some nice boards found in an abandoned place in France. Shared by druka-grey.

So, a friend of mine found these in some abandoned place, and asked me if I wanted them – druka-grey.

Cherry branded boards that came with the Bull Questar 200 (grey) & 210 (white) terminals.

The keycaps of the Bull keyboards were much yellowed, so I cleaned them and gave them a special treatment – druka-grey.
